Frequently Asked Questions

  • What is thermal ductwork used for?

    Thermal ductwork is used in ventilation systems where an insulated duct run is required. It can help reduce heat loss and lower the risk of condensation in suitable duct routes.

  • Where is thermal ductwork commonly installed?

    Thermal ductwork is commonly used in areas where ducting may pass through colder spaces, such as lofts, roof spaces, ceiling voids or unheated areas, depending on the ventilation design.

  • Does insulated ducting prevent condensation inside the duct?

    Correctly specified insulation can significantly reduce the risk of condensation by limiting temperature differences between the duct surface and surrounding air.

  • Is thermal ducting a building regulation requirement?

    Insulation requirements depend on the duct location, system and applicable Building Regulations. Ductwork passing through unheated spaces commonly requires suitable insulation.

  • Do I still need thermal ducting if the loft itself is well insulated?

    Potentially, yes. If the ductwork is outside the insulated building envelope or carries air at a significantly different temperature, additional duct insulation may still be required.
